Peachpit Press Release
Berkeley, CA—January 3, 2007—Peachpit’s The Digital Photography Book, Volume 2, by best-selling computer book author Scott Kelby, is a step-by-step guide to achieving professional-looking photography.
Kelby focuses on which button to push, which setting to use, and when to use it, instead of theory, confusing jargon, and hard-to-grasp concepts. Including nearly 200 of the most closely guarded photographic “tricks of the trade,” this book picks up where Volume 1 left off and helps readers to shoot dramatically better-looking, sharper, more colorful, more professional-looking photos every time.

About the Author
Scott Kelby is president of the National Association of Photoshop Professionals, a trade organization for Adobe Photoshop users with more than 70,000 members in over 100 countries worldwide. Additionally, Scott is Editor-in-Chief of both Photoshop User and Layers magazines. Scott serves as training director for the Adobe Photoshop Seminar Tour and is the technical chair of the Photoshop World Conference & Expo. In addition to the Down & Dirty Tricks and the Killer Tips book series, Scott is also the author of Scott Kelby’s 7-Point System for Adobe Photoshop CS3 and The Digital Photography Book, Volume 1. About Peachpit
Berkeley-based Peachpit has been publishing the industry’s best-selling books on the latest in graphic design, desktop publishing, multimedia, Web design and development, digital video and general Macintosh computing since 1986. Its award-winning books feature step-by-step explanations, time-saving techniques, savvy insider tips, and expert advice for computer users of all sorts. It is the home of the internationally recognized Visual QuickStart Guide series, the design imprint New Riders and its highly popular Voices That Matter series, and is the publishing partner for Adobe Press, lynda.com, NAPP, Apple Certified, AIGA Design Press and others. Peachpit is part of Pearson, the international media company. Pearson’s primary operations also include the Financial Times Group and the Penguin Group.
